Understanding Winnipeg James Armstrong Richardson International Airport
Winnipeg James Armstrong Richardson International Airport (YWG) serves as a vital transportation hub in the heart of Canada. Located approximately 11 kilometers from downtown Winnipeg, the airport plays a crucial role in connecting the region to both domestic and international destinations. With its strategic geographical location, it not only facilitates travel but also supports the economic growth of Manitoba and the surrounding areas.
The airport's historical significance dates back to its inception in 1928, originally serving as a military base before transitioning to a civilian airport. Over the decades, it has undergone numerous expansions and renovations to accommodate the growing passenger traffic and evolving aviation standards. Significant milestones include the opening of a new terminal in 2011, which enhanced passenger experience and operational efficiency.
In terms of passenger traffic, YWG has seen a steady increase over the years. In 2019, the airport welcomed over 4 million passengers, marking a significant growth trend compared to previous years. The COVID-19 pandemic impacted air travel globally, but recovery efforts have shown promising signs, with projections indicating a return to pre-pandemic levels by 2025. This growth is supported by the airport's ability to serve a diverse range of airlines and destinations.
Currently, Winnipeg James Armstrong Richardson International Airport is serviced by numerous airlines, including Air Canada, WestJet, and United Airlines, offering flights to over 30 domestic and international destinations. The airport's connectivity to major hubs in Canada and the United States makes it a key player in regional air travel.
The airport features a modern terminal with multiple concourses, providing passengers with a range of amenities, including shopping, dining, and business services. Additionally, YWG boasts a single runway that is 3,353 meters long, capable of accommodating large aircraft. Special facilities, such as customs and immigration services, enhance its capability to handle international flights efficiently.
The economic impact of YWG on the region is substantial, contributing significantly to job creation and tourism. The airport supports thousands of jobs directly and indirectly, fostering a vibrant local economy. Moreover, it serves as a gateway for tourists visiting Manitoba's natural attractions, cultural sites, and events, further solidifying its importance.
